It is estimated that around 1.5% of the Earth's crust is composed of aluminum, making it one of the most abundant metals in the Earth's crust. However, extracting aluminum from its ore bauxite is energy-intensive and requires significant processing.
Aluminium oxide does not react with hot carbon because aluminium is more reactive than carbon. This means that aluminium will preferentially react with oxygen to form aluminium oxide rather than with carbon. Additionally, the strong aluminum-oxygen bond is difficult to break, preventing the carbon from replacing the oxygen.
